Knowledge Sharing & Playbooks refers to the collaborative process of distributing valuable information, best practices, and expertise within a team or organization. Playbooks are structured guides or manuals that document procedures, workflows, and solutions for common scenarios. Together, they foster a culture of continuous learning, streamline onboarding, improve efficiency, and ensure consistency by making critical knowledge easily accessible and actionable for everyone involved.

What is knowledge sharing?
The collaborative process of distributing valuable information, practices, and expertise across a team or organization to improve learning and performance.
What is a playbook?
A structured guide that documents procedures, workflows, decision criteria, and solutions for common scenarios to standardize work and speed execution.
How do knowledge sharing and playbooks boost productivity?
They reduce reinvention, speed onboarding, align on best practices, and enable faster, more informed decisions.
What are key elements of an effective playbook?
Purpose and scope, step-by-step procedures, roles and responsibilities, templates or checklists, decision criteria, and an update process.
How can teams foster a culture of knowledge sharing?
Provide accessible repositories, encourage regular updates, recognize contributions, and have leaders model sharing behavior.
